[?]: Конвертация бита в слово

Промышленные Логические Контроллеры SIMATIC S7-200/300/400
Post Reply
ok127
Posts: 18
Joined: Sun Dec 30, 2012 4:27 pm

[?]: Конвертация бита в слово

Post by ok127 » Sat Sep 14, 2013 10:36 pm

Здравствуйте . Я не великий программист но по жизни пришлось столкнутся с S7 .
STL не знаю вообще( ну как тяжко мне с ним) вроде не плохо получается с LAD.
Тут встала проблема с регистром сдвига.
Вроде все понятно, не могу понять как преобразовать битовый сигнал со входа датчика в слово если не затруднит научите, заранее спасибо.

sania
Site Admin
Posts: 1371
Joined: Sat Aug 13, 2005 6:15 am
Contact:

Re: [?]: Конвертация бита в слово

Post by sania » Sun Sep 15, 2013 7:39 am

Code: Select all

        I0.0     M2.0       M1.0
-------|   |-----(p)-------( S )
следующий нетворк

Code: Select all

A I0.1  // условие для сдвига
FP M2.1 //только по пульсу делать сдвиг
JCN NEXT  //только по пульсу делать сдвиг
L MW0
SLW 1
T MW0
SET
R M1.0
NEXT: NOP 0
как-то так
можно и в леддере
Image
читай расположение битов в слове

ok127
Posts: 18
Joined: Sun Dec 30, 2012 4:27 pm

Re: [?]: Конвертация бита в слово

Post by ok127 » Sun Sep 15, 2013 2:40 pm

Спасибо, все понятно, не хватило чуть мозгу

Post Reply